Originally Posted by BertieBadger
Are you perhaps making the mistake of thinking T on BA and Finnair are equivalent? Different airlines use different buckets for different fares.

Just because T means Premium Economy on BA, it could be Business, Economy, Economy Flex etc on another carrier, which explains why the much lower TP in this case - it's a different cabin.

BA earns 20/35/70 TP in economy as well, broadly aligned with AY.
Someone just mentioned that I should be using the marketing carrier to determine Avios and TPs. If that is the case and AY's summary page shows AY 5996 as a T-fare, why would I use BA's values? Of course, I would love to use BA's values as it's significantly higher than AY's.
